About The Position

The Senior Manager Dispatch Operations is responsible for leading all phases of the Dispatch and Load Planning functions in accordance with company policy and Federal Aviation Regulations established for a safe, efficient, and economical operation. The Senior Manager oversees the Managers within the dispatch department ensuring that they effectively lead the frontline dispatch and Central load planning teams in collaboration with other leaders within the SOC. Cross training in other SOC leadership roles is a requirement of this position including knowledge and execution as Manager on Duty System Operations Center, Duty Director Systems Operations, and Incident Commander during crisis management. This role is responsible for maintaining regulatory compliance, ensuring operational excellence, and executing department strategies that align with policies and procedures. The Senior Manager Dispatch operations will foster a SOC culture of collaboration, technology innovation, leadership development, and achieving JetBlue operational goals while liaising with internal and external stakeholders on a daily basis.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s Degree in a relevant field; OR demonstrated capability to perform job responsibilities with a High School Diploma/GED and at least four (4) years of previous relevant work experience
  • Valid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) Aircraft Dispatcher Certificate or Airline Transport Pilot Certificate
  • Six (6) years aviation or airline or related experience
  • Three (3) years of experience in a leadership role (Manager level or above)
  • Experience effectively developing and leading teams
  • Must be able to secure a Federal Secret Clearance
  • Must meet Federal Regulations to occupy a cockpit jumpseat
  • Available for emergency response to SOC (Long Island City, NY) on weekends, holidays, and odd hours with a maximum of two hours’ notice
  • Able to work flexible hours and rotating shifts
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Strong organizational and people skills
  • Available for occasional overnight travel (10%)
  • Must pass a pre-employment drug test
  • Must be legally eligible to work in the country in which the position is located
  • Authorization to work in the US is required. This position is not eligible for visa sponsorship

Responsibilities

  • Develop procedures to improve the department functions and maintain an exceptional level of regulatory compliance and technology standards
  • Analyze workload, staffing, and personnel requirements identifying trends and recognizing strategic improvements
  • Establish work schedules in accordance with FARs and company policy
  • Collaborate with JBU to maintain and audit Department Training records
  • Collaborate with Financial Planning & Analysis (FP&PA) to manage budget controls.
  • Work with System Operations leaders to develop and execute operational strategy
  • Ensure team readiness for response to significant irregular operations and emergency events
  • Foster a culture of safety, compliance, and continuous improvement, driving engagement and accountability across all teams.
  • Take a significant role in the development of crewmembers to support their engagement, growth, and goal achievement
